    Plymouth first came into League div 3 in 1920 and were 11th in the first season.
    Divisions 3 South and North came into being the next year with Plymouth being in the Southern division.
    There was only one team promoted from each division.
    Over the rest of 1920's Plymouth finished:
    2nd, 2nd, 2nd, 2nd, 2nd, 2nd, 3rd, 4th,
    and finally in 1929/30 they were champions and were promoted.
    Those first six years must have been a tad annoying.
